First, it's helpful to understand what a quality pre-K program provides. It’s far more than just daycare. A strong pre-K curriculum focuses on developing the whole child through structured play, social interaction, and foundational learning. Look for programs that balance early literacy and math skills, like recognizing letters and counting, with crucial social-emotional learning—skills like sharing, taking turns, and expressing feelings. These are the building blocks for success in kindergarten and beyond. When you have a shortlist, make plans to visit. There is no substitute for seeing a classroom in action. A warm, welcoming atmosphere should be immediately apparent. Observe how the teachers interact with the children—are they engaged, patient, and speaking at the child's level? Look for classrooms filled with children’s artwork, well-organized learning centers for reading, building, and pretend play, and spaces that feel both stimulating and safe. Trust your instincts; you know your child best. Ask about the daily schedule, teacher qualifications, and how they communicate with parents. A good pre-K will welcome your questions and see you as a partner.
